On Tuesday, the KIPP College Prep Panthers faced the Friendship Tech Prep Academy Titans in a battle between two of the state's top teams. KIPP College Prep was beaten by Friendship Tech Prep Academy 66-22. KIPP College Prep's loss signaled the end of their four-game winning streak.
Despite the defeat, KIPP College Prep had strong showings from Mikah Prescott-Bell, who scored four points, and AJ Jackson, who scored three points along with five rebounds.
Friendship Tech Prep Academy found their leader in underclassman Malik Shackleford, who scored 24 points along with three steals. Shackleford continues to roll, besting his previous point total in each of the last three games he's played. Daniel Bumpass was another key contributor, scoring 12 points along with four steals.
KIPP College Prep's defeat ended a five-game streak of wins at home and dropped them to 8-9. As for Friendship Tech Prep Academy, their win was their sixth straight on the road, which pushed their record up to 13-4.
